【问题标题】:GWT popup scrolling problems on Android default browserAndroid默认浏览器上的GWT弹出滚动问题
【发布时间】:2012-07-26 08:24:07
【问题描述】:

对于我之前遇到的每个问题,我都能在这里找到解决方案,但是这个问题真的让我很烦。
我有带有 gwt-maps 库的 GWT 应用程序。然后单击一个标记,弹出信息窗口将出现,其中包含一个滚动面板。所以一切都在 PC 浏览器、iOS safary 和 chrome、android 浏览器上完美运行。唯一的问题是 Galaxy Tab 10.1 GT-P7501 (os v3.2) 默认浏览器。我无法滚动其中的弹出窗口。
我发现这个滚动问题出现在所有 android 设备上,但现在它以某种方式解决了。我尝试使用:

  1. -webkit-transform: translateZ(0px);
  2. -webkit-transform: translate3d(0,0,0);

我还发现 iScroll gwt 包装器 - http://code.google.com/p/gwt-iscroll/ 它也不起作用,但我不确定我是否正确使用它。
那么有人知道怎么解决吗?

附加
找到了一个带有可滚动弹出窗口的示例,它适用于 Galaxy 选项卡,但我不知道如何将它集成到 GWT 应用程序。 http://jbkflex.wordpress.com/2012/04/21/a-look-at-iscroll-native-way-of-scrolling-content-in-mobile-webkit/
任何帮助表示赞赏。谢谢。

【问题讨论】:

    标签: android gwt popup iscroll mgwt


    【解决方案1】:

    GWT 有一个移动库 (http://www-m-gwt.com/),它也解决了移动设备上的滚动问题。你可能想看看它。

    【讨论】:

    • 感谢您的回答。在遇到一些奇怪的问题后,我能够以我需要的方式将它集成到我的项目中。等我得到答案,我会写的。
    【解决方案2】:

    因此,m-gwt 根本无法使用非 webkit android 浏览器加载我的应用程序。

    经过长时间的搜索,我找到了 src,它帮助我在 android 3 默认浏览器上实现了弹出滚动。

    链接是http://code.google.com/p/google-web-toolkit/source/browse/branches/2.1/bikeshed/src/com/google/gwt/mobile/client/?r=8145

    不客气。

    【讨论】:

      猜你喜欢
      • 2011-08-18
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 2013-03-06
      • 1970-01-01
      • 1970-01-01
      • 2014-03-27
      相关资源
      最近更新 更多